How much do speech language pathologist j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 3, 2026, the average hourly pay for speech language pathologist in Rialto, CA is $44.04,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$36.15 and $51.83 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a speech language pathologist?

Speech Language Pathologists, often called SLPs, are healthcare professionals who assess, diagnose, and treat communication and swallowing disorders in people of all ages. They work with individuals who have difficulties with speech, language, voice, fluency, or feeding and swallowing. SLPs work in various settings such as schools, hospitals, rehabilitation centers, and private practice. They also collaborate with families, teachers, and other healthcare professionals to create tailored treatment plans that help improve their clients' communication and quality of life.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Speech Language Pathologist,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Speech Language Pathologist, you need a master's degree in speech-language pathology, state licensure or certification, and a solid understanding of communication and swallowing disorders. Familiarity with assessment tools, augmentative and alternative communication (AAC) devices, and electronic documentation systems is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, patience, and the ability to motivate and communicate effectively with clients and caregivers set outstanding practitioners apart. These skills and qualifications are crucial for delivering personalized therapy, tracking progress, and fostering positive outcomes for individuals with speech and language challenges.

What are some common challenges speech language pathologists face when working with diverse patient populations?

Speech Language Pathologists (SLPs) often encounter challenges such as language barriers, cultural differences in communication styles, and varying levels of family involvement when working with diverse patient populations. Adapting assessment tools and therapy techniques to meet the unique needs of each individual requires flexibility and cultural competence. SLPs frequently collaborate with interpreters, family members, and other professionals to ensure effective and inclusive care. Building trust and rapport with patients from different backgrounds is essential for successful outcomes.

What is the difference between Speech Language Pathologist vs Speech Therapist?

AspectSpeech Language PathologistSpeech Therapist
CredentialsMaster's degree, state licensure, ASHA certificationOften the same as Speech Language Pathologist, may vary by region
Work EnvironmentHospitals, schools, clinics, private practiceSimilar settings, often used interchangeably
Industry UsageFormal term used in healthcare and educationCommonly used in public and informal contexts

Both Speech Language Pathologist and Speech Therapist refer to professionals who diagnose and treat speech and language disorders. The terms are often used interchangeably, especially in the U.S., with the official credential being Speech Language Pathologist. They work in similar environments and require comparable qualifications, making the terms largely synonymous in practice.

Is speech language pathology still a good career?

Speech-language pathology is a stable and growing profession with strong demand due to increased awareness of communication and swallowing disorders. It offers diverse work settings, including schools, hospitals, and clinics, and requires relevant certifications such as the Certificate of Clinical Competence (CCC).

What other jobs can I do as a speech language pathologist?

Speech-language pathologists can transition into roles such as speech therapy supervisors, clinical educators, or researchers in communication disorders. They may also work in related fields like audiology, special education, or healthcare administration, often utilizing their expertise in communication and assessment skills. Additional certifications or advanced degrees can expand career options into areas like neurorehabilitation or private practice management.
